PHP注文データ分析問題
時間が経つにつれて、注文テーブルにはますます多くのデータが追加され、返金率、支払い率、関連する商品など、1か月、四半期、さらには過去1年間のデータを分析する必要があります。関連するパラメータですが、このようなリアルタイム計算の結果はタイムアウトまたはメモリ オーバーフローのいずれかになります。この問題を解決するには PHP を使用してください。
返信内容:
時間が経つにつれて、注文テーブルにはますます多くのデータが追加され、返金率、支払い率、関連する商品など、1か月、四半期、さらには過去1年間のデータを分析する必要があります。関連するパラメータですが、このようなリアルタイム計算の結果はタイムアウトまたはメモリ オーバーフローのいずれかになります。この問題を解決するには PHP を使用してください。
前日のデータについては、毎日定期的に収集して処理し、データベースに保存し、時間に応じてスペースを変更することができます。この場合、リアルタイム データは当日についてのみ確認する必要があります。効率が大幅に向上し、サーバーへの負荷が大幅に軽減されます。また、頻繁な更新によるユーザーのストレスを防ぐためにキャッシュを実行することもできます。
この質問は非常に幅広く、基本的に言語とは何の関係もありませんが、一般的には次の 2 つの点から始めることができます
- オフライン データベースを設定します。クエリはメイン データベースではなく、オフライン データベースでチェックする必要があります (データをエクスポートするかマスター/スレーブにするかは、特定の状況によって異なります)
- 頻繁に必要なデータについては、1 つ以上のデータ分析テーブルを設計し、必要なディメンションに従って定期的に実行する必要があります。最初に履歴データを実行するだけで、その後は新しく生成されたデータを実行するだけです。データを分析するだけです
集計テーブルを作成し、統計情報を集計テーブルに定期的に書き込み、後で集計テーブルを直接クエリすることができます。とにかく、統計情報は月次または四半期の形式です
。
- fpm ではなく cli モードでスクリプトを実行します
- ループ内で yield キーワードを使用すると、追加の中間変数は生成されません

ホットAIツール

Undresser.AI Undress
リアルなヌード写真を作成する AI 搭載アプリ

AI Clothes Remover
写真から衣服を削除するオンライン AI ツール。

Undress AI Tool
脱衣画像を無料で

Clothoff.io
AI衣類リムーバー

AI Hentai Generator
AIヘンタイを無料で生成します。

人気の記事

ホットツール

メモ帳++7.3.1
使いやすく無料のコードエディター

SublimeText3 中国語版
中国語版、とても使いやすい

ゼンドスタジオ 13.0.1
強力な PHP 統合開発環境

ドリームウィーバー CS6
ビジュアル Web 開発ツール

SublimeText3 Mac版
神レベルのコード編集ソフト(SublimeText3)

ホットトピック









PHP 8.4 では、いくつかの新機能、セキュリティの改善、パフォーマンスの改善が行われ、かなりの量の機能の非推奨と削除が行われています。 このガイドでは、Ubuntu、Debian、またはその派生版に PHP 8.4 をインストールする方法、または PHP 8.4 にアップグレードする方法について説明します。

CakePHP は、PHP 用のオープンソース フレームワークです。これは、アプリケーションの開発、展開、保守をより簡単にすることを目的としています。 CakePHP は、強力かつ理解しやすい MVC のようなアーキテクチャに基づいています。モデル、ビュー、コントローラー

ファイルのアップロードを行うには、フォーム ヘルパーを使用します。ここではファイルアップロードの例を示します。

CakePHP へのログインは非常に簡単な作業です。使用する関数は 1 つだけです。 cronjob などのバックグラウンド プロセスのエラー、例外、ユーザー アクティビティ、ユーザーが実行したアクションをログに記録できます。 CakePHP でのデータのログ記録は簡単です。 log()関数が提供されています

Visual Studio Code (VS Code とも呼ばれる) は、すべての主要なオペレーティング システムで利用できる無料のソース コード エディター (統合開発環境 (IDE)) です。 多くのプログラミング言語の拡張機能の大規模なコレクションを備えた VS Code は、

CakePHP はオープンソースの MVC フレームワークです。これにより、アプリケーションの開発、展開、保守がはるかに簡単になります。 CakePHP には、最も一般的なタスクの過負荷を軽減するためのライブラリが多数あります。
